About This Item
New York: W.W. Norton & Company, [1935]. First Edition. Octavo (20.5cm.); publisher's cloth in dust jacket; xii,[13]-207pp. Long shallow loss across top edge of upper jacket panel affecting text without loss of meaning, additional smaller chips and losses, none approaching text, spine quite toned, else Near Fine in a Fair to Good copy of the jacket.
